Singer Dubie accuses Mavin act Korede Bello of copyright theft

According to Nigerian Entertainment Today (NET), Dubie, the former band leader of the Star Quest winning band, The Pulse has confirmed to NET that Mavin Record’s singer Korede Bello, didn’t reach out to him or sought permission before recording his latest song, ‘SOTE’, which shares the same title, and melody as his own.
Going Down Memory Lane
In April 2009, Dubie, the band leader of the now defunct music group, The Pulse won the then popular music TV reality show star quest after they performed the song ‘Sote’, which ultimately helped them to win the competition.
The song, written by Dubie the band leader, became an instant national hit after the competition and even caught the attention of American rapper, Busta Rhymes who was visiting the country for a concert. Busta Rhymes eventually recorded a remix of the song with the band which also received great reviews.
Back To The Present 
Just 3 days ago (May 7, 2018), Mavin records recording artiste, Korede Bello, released his own version of the song also titled ‘Sote’. While The Pulse version’s of the song was a conscious message of hope, Korede’s version is a love song where he promises his lover many good things. While both songs may not have the same message, what cannot be ignored are the obvious similarities in both tracks.
In the last few days, the Nigerian music industry has been awash with various accusations of copyright infringement. Ajegunle music duo, Danfo Drivers had accused Tekno of sampling their hit single ‘Kpolongo’ to make his latest single ‘Jogodo’ without informing the artistes. Just as we were Nigerians were still digesting the scandal, another artiste, Henry Knight also called out Peter Okoye, AKA Mr P of the defunct Psquare group for jacking his 2015 song ‘Ebeano’. Knight also claims efforts to reach out to Peter Okoye have proven difficult.
NET reached out to Dubie to know his thoughts on the controversy and ascertain if indeed he the Mavin singer reached out to him. According to the Dubie, Korede’s version does have elements from his own original recording but confirmed that Korede didn’t reach out to him. He Said: ‘Someone drew my attention to it, she called me to say I should listen to Korede Bello’s new song ‘Sote’, that it sounds just like my own. I did and it did sound like my own, especially the hook…’
NET also reached out to TegaMavin, a rep at Mavin to get reactions from Korede Bello or an official response from the label but it didn’t yield any tangible result as he promised to get back to us but hasn’t done that as at the time of this publication.
